Hi Justin, Thanks for the boot log, and I'm happy to be wrong about the new kernel not working :-) > unin0: Version 192 I think my Uninorth versioning code isn't quite right. > macio0: <Pangea I/O Controller> mem 0x80000000-0x8007ffff at device 23.0 The Pangea chip is recognised after all. > acd0: DVD-ROM <MATSHITADVD-ROM SR-8176> at ata0-slave BIOSPIO ... > I tried the CD with the old kernel, and the acd0 line never showed, which > is probably why it wouldn't boot past that point. Yep, the new kernel enables probing of the ATA slave. The original iBook has 3 ATA controllers, with the disk and CDROM on the master channel. Looks like Pangea systems have a single controller, with the disk on the master and the DVD/CDROM on the slave. later, Peter.
